Output ec34d3146e907b434edc61449acd457d9ffa07141f8c6760275e1f163d2db94a:0

value
2640448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e8a6d7e10008230637e6e3775f71bc775bd5149 OP_EQUALVERIFY OP_CHECKSIG
address
12KtHp3ndZdzm7DkV71rfoE2WZC67PoiGz
transaction
ec34d3146e907b434edc61449acd457d9ffa07141f8c6760275e1f163d2db94a
spent
true